Hockey Bihar defeats Hockey Gujarat 6-1

Ranchi, Wed, 20 May 2015 NI Wire

Intense clashes conclude the second day of the 5th Sub Junior National Hockey Championship 2015 (Women) Div. B

- Hockey Bihar defeats Hockey Gujarat 6-1
- Hockey Jammu & Kashmir blanks Chandigarh Olympic Association 27-0
- Manipur Hockey edge-pasts Kerala Hockey 3-0

Ranchi, 19 May 2015: The second day of the 5th Sub Junior National Hockey Championship 2015 (Women) Div B witnessed some tough fought battles between the teams who played to win their respective matches today.

The day began with a victory for Hockey Bihar they defeated Hockey Gujarat 6-1. Followed by this, was a battle between Hockey Jammu & Kashmir and Chandigarh Olympic Association which was won by Chandigarh Olympic Association 27-0. The third match of the day, Manipur Hockey beat Kerala Hockey 3-0.

In the Pool A match, Hockey Bihar defeated Hockey Gujarat 6-1. Hockey Bihar post their loss against Chandigarh yesterday came back strong today as they attacked from the very first minute of the game and making their intentions clear. They scored their first goal in the 19th minute when Riya Kumari slammed the ball into the nets. Hockey Bihar, kept the pressure on Hockey Gujarat despite the latter's best efforts to thwart their attempts and successfully doubled their lead through penalty corner in the 32nd minute. Hockey Bihar managed to sneak in two field goals in 43rd and 58th minute by Mohini Kumari and Riya Kumari respectively taking the lead 4-0. Hockey Gujarat's constant efforts bore fruits, when Shivangi Solanki found the opposition nets in the 59th minute, but it came too late for them as post their opening goal Hockey Bihar dominated rest of the game. Rani Kumari and Mahima Kumari's respective field goals in 63rd and 65th minute led Hockey Bihar to a deserving victory over Hockey Gujarat with the score 6-1.

In another match between Hockey Jammu & Kashmir and Chandigarh Olympic Association it was the latter who proved to be the dominant team as they slammed 27 goals to win the game 27-0. Showcasing their intent from the very first minute Chandigarh Olympic Association stunned the team in the very 4th minute as Captain Lakhwinder Singh struck through a field goal. This was immediately followed by the team two consecutive goals in the 6th and 7th minute to take the score to 3-0. Not wanting to leave their hold on the game Chandigarh Olympic Association hereon added goals at regular intervals in the entire game, not allowing the opponents to make a come-back. Before the end of first half Chandigarh Olympic Association added another 12 goals outclassing Hockey Jammu & Kashmir and the scorecard read 15-0. The second half saw a similar onslaught by the team as they added another 12 goals before they registered a huge win of 27-0. Manisha with her 6 goals and Poonam with her 5 goals stood out for their brilliant performance and which helped Chandigarh Olympic Association beat Hockey Jammu & Kashmir with such a huge goal margin.

In the third match, Manipur Hockey drubbed Kerala Hockey by 3-0. From the onset, both the teams were looking at penetrating the opponent's defence but it was Manipur Hockey who drew the first blood in the 14th minute of the game through Sonia Devi's field goal. Extending the lead to 2-0, Lanleibi Chanu struck the second goal for Manipur Hockey in the 35th minute. With the use of a penalty shoot in the 63rd minute, it was Captain Sarita Devi who netted the third goal for Manipur Hockey to take the winning tally to 3-0.

The last match of Pool B between Hockey Puducherry and Hockey Patiala is going on in Ranchi at the time of this release.
